Testing

Muxiva treats deterministic failure behavior as part of the public contract.

Local gates

./scripts/check-quality.sh

Focused checks include Rust, Python, Node.js, C ABI, C++ consumers, RTC, media, sanitizers, benchmarks, fuzzing, Miri, and Studio browser tests.

Offline Runtime simulator

muxiva simulate and examples/graphs/mock-realtime-voice.v1.json are network-free, credential-free Runtime fixtures. They use synthetic PCM and scripted text to test fork/join routing, backpressure, Signals, NotificationBus, turns, and lifecycle. They provide no real ASR, LLM, or TTS and are not a product demo.

muxiva simulate --turns 4
muxiva studio examples/graphs/mock-realtime-voice.v1.json

Continuous integration

Protected pull requests require:

  • Rust formatting, Clippy with warnings denied, and workspace tests;
  • Python tests on Ubuntu and macOS;
  • Node.js tests on Ubuntu and macOS;
  • native FFI, RTC, and media checks on Ubuntu and macOS;
  • CODEOWNERS review and resolved review conversations.

Scheduled or additional workflows cover sanitizers, Miri, fuzzing, benchmarks, and strict documentation builds.

What tests must prove

  • exact Graph and port validation;
  • queue capacity and overflow behavior;
  • cancellation and idempotent shutdown;
  • late results and late foreign callbacks;
  • ownership and buffer lifetime across ABI boundaries;
  • no work on forbidden RTC or scheduler threads;
  • stable diagnostics and retained terminal metrics;
  • bounded time, memory, bytes, and in-flight work.

Note

A check that reports SKIP is not equivalent to tested behavior. Missing toolchains and credentials must be visible in certification results.
